Abstract :
Urban DEM (Digital elevation model) is widely used in many aspects of socialization applications, such as spatial analysis of GIS, urban planning management, visualization analysis of urban landscape, analysis of terrain visibility etc., for it can properly express the 3-dimentsional structures of modern cities. Hence, a robust, simple and accurate method for Urban DEM generation is vital. Visibility analysis has an important role in many fields of scientific research and practical applications; and much work has done in the 2-dimensional topographic analysis. However it hasn´t done much in 3-dimensional GIS analysis function. The aim of this paper is twofold: how to build up the Urban DEM and how to implement the 3D visibility analysis based on Urban DEM. In this paper we convert 1:500 scale CAD form terrain data to vector graphics, and then fusion with DEM to produce 5m resolution Urban DEM, which represents the older section of Nanjing. Our experiments results suggest the feasibility and validity of the 3D visibility analysis based on Urban DEM.
